Qiagen (NYSE:QGEN – Get Free Report) was downgraded by research analysts at Robert W. Baird from an “outperform” rating to a “neutral” rating in a research note issued to investors on Wednesday,Briefing.com Automated Import reports. They presently have a $42.00 price objective on the stock, down from their previous price objective of $52.00. Robert W. Baird’s price target would indicate a potential upside of 4.87% from the stock’s current price.
Several other brokerages have also weighed in on QGEN. Jefferies Financial Group restated a “buy” rating and issued a $52.50 price objective (up previously from $40.83) on shares of Qiagen in a report on Tuesday, December 10th. Morgan Stanley reaffirmed an “equal weight” rating and set a $46.67 target price (down from $48.61) on shares of Qiagen in a report on Monday, January 6th. Finally, UBS Group reduced their target price on Qiagen from $50.00 to $48.00 and set a “neutral” rating for the company in a report on Friday, February 7th. Six investment anal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ating and three have assigned a buy rating to the stock. According to data from MarketBeat, the stock currently has a consensus rating of “Hold” and a consensus target price of $47.71.

Qiagen Stock Up 0.5 %
Qiagen (NYSE:QGEN –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, February 5th. The company reported $0.61 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.60 by $0.01. Qiagen had a return on equity of 13.92% and a net margin of 4.23%. Equities analysts forecast that Qiagen will post 2.26 earnings per share for the current year.

Qiagen Company Profile
QIAGEN NV is a holding company, which engages in the provision of Sample to Insight solutions that enable customers to gain valuable molecular insights from samples containing the building blocks of life. The company sample technologies isolate and process DNA, RNA, and proteins from blood, tissue, and other materials.
